2000 silverado 1500 sagging on one side???
My truck is 3/4'' lower on one side to the other??? Last week it was level, but I jacked it up on the high side for maintance and after, it has been high ever since?? I looked to see if there is anything binding and everthing looks okay. Could it be a bad shock that is keeping the truck higher?? My truck is lowered 5/7 with control arms and flip kit that was done years ago.
|
Re: 2000 silverado 1500 sagging on one side???
Are you positive it wasnt that way before? Not doubting you but ALOT of chevy truck lean to the drivers side around 1".
Is that the way it is leaning? Infact BellTech even sells a coil spacer to correct this. |
